Digital Systems and Design educates specialists in various fields of digital systems. This major gives you competence in engineering design, as well as project planning and management, employing tools from embedded systems, control theory, and signal processing.
Are you fascinated by quantum physics? Do you want to create real-world applications? Come study Quantum Technology at Aalto University! The Quantum Technology major takes you to the forefront of the ongoing quantum revolution in computation, communication, sensing, and simulation.

The guilds (student associations) are an important part of student life. The guilds gather the students together by running different events and promoting the status of students in the university and in wider society. The School of Electrical Engineering has three guilds:
